Criminal Psychologist, Quincy Trent is assigned to a perplexing case when an unidentifiable man turns himself in for murder. Claiming to have murdered two lovers, the man reveals a severe case of Dissociative Identity Disorder wherein his other two personalities are those of whom he claims to have murdered. In questioning and interacting with the subject, Quincy is driven to the breaking point of her own being. Surrounded by constant reminders of her own repulsive disdain, and accompanied by an aura of dangerous narcissism, the case leads Quincy to question not only the subject, but her own reality.
The Unity Disorder
